summaryrefslogtreecommitdiffstats
path: root/chrome/renderer
diff options
context:
space:
mode:
authorgcasto@chromium.org <gcasto@chromium.org@0039d316-1c4b-4281-b951-d872f2087c98>2012-10-10 20:04:29 +0000
committergcasto@chromium.org <gcasto@chromium.org@0039d316-1c4b-4281-b951-d872f2087c98>2012-10-10 20:04:29 +0000
commitaa7797cc5959b3154cd4ae154a9316819ac5b74e (patch)
treeec473fe8797c1ff5cc253725771b9707de6658a4 /chrome/renderer
parent156e515ea18964047a664cf639c9909f943dc355 (diff)
downloadchromium_src-aa7797cc5959b3154cd4ae154a9316819ac5b74e.zip
chromium_src-aa7797cc5959b3154cd4ae154a9316819ac5b74e.tar.gz
chromium_src-aa7797cc5959b3154cd4ae154a9316819ac5b74e.tar.bz2
Update icons used for password generation.
BUG=143330 Review URL: https://codereview.chromium.org/11086041 git-svn-id: svn://svn.chromium.org/chrome/trunk/src@161166 0039d316-1c4b-4281-b951-d872f2087c98
Diffstat (limited to 'chrome/renderer')
-rw-r--r--chrome/renderer/autofill/password_generation_manager.cc4
-rw-r--r--chrome/renderer/autofill/password_generation_manager.h1
2 files changed, 5 insertions, 0 deletions
diff --git a/chrome/renderer/autofill/password_generation_manager.cc b/chrome/renderer/autofill/password_generation_manager.cc
index ac6202e..3e0b525 100644
--- a/chrome/renderer/autofill/password_generation_manager.cc
+++ b/chrome/renderer/autofill/password_generation_manager.cc
@@ -174,6 +174,10 @@ WebKit::WebCString PasswordGenerationManager::imageNameForReadOnlyState() {
return imageNameForNormalState();
}
+WebKit::WebCString PasswordGenerationManager::imageNameForHoverState() {
+ return WebKit::WebCString("generatePasswordHover");
+}
+
void PasswordGenerationManager::handleClick(WebKit::WebInputElement& element) {
gfx::Rect rect(element.decorationElementFor(this).boundsInViewportSpace());
scoped_ptr<content::PasswordForm> password_form(
diff --git a/chrome/renderer/autofill/password_generation_manager.h b/chrome/renderer/autofill/password_generation_manager.h
index cd930d9..4dc0738 100644
--- a/chrome/renderer/autofill/password_generation_manager.h
+++ b/chrome/renderer/autofill/password_generation_manager.h
@@ -54,6 +54,7 @@ class PasswordGenerationManager : public content::RenderViewObserver,
virtual WebKit::WebCString imageNameForNormalState() OVERRIDE;
virtual WebKit::WebCString imageNameForDisabledState() OVERRIDE;
virtual WebKit::WebCString imageNameForReadOnlyState() OVERRIDE;
+ virtual WebKit::WebCString imageNameForHoverState() OVERRIDE;
virtual void handleClick(WebKit::WebInputElement& element) OVERRIDE;
virtual void willDetach(const WebKit::WebInputElement& element) OVERRIDE;